Meet the founder… Mark Blakemore, Big Pond
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on LInkedIn


Describe your company in three words or phrases

Authentically Irish

Boutique and bespoke

Showcasing the power of place, people and perspectives 

What inspired you to start the company? Was there a particular moment that sparked the idea?

If you can call Covid a moment, then yes! 

Karl Dowling, the other Big Pond co-founder, and I had worked in Irish study abroad for some time already. We saw a lot of programs were put together, cookie-cutter style. Same visits within Ireland, same logistics. Yes, a real focus on logistics!

But here we were, with this fantastic resource of a country – Ireland – that we just knew had so much more to offer. Ireland really is a land of people and places that are bound together by rich layers of stories and an abundance to explore – and this all in a country as big as Maine. The thing is, so much of the potential of an Irish study abroad experience didn’t get a look-in with the standard study abroad experience. We wanted to unlock more of what Ireland has to offer. 

Study abroad was best when students had that light bulb moment of thinking, “this is different to what I’m used to, and this perspective speaks to me”. So, when Covid came along, it gave us a lot of bandwidth to consider how a boutique Irish provider could build programs that gave students that light bulb experience. We wanted to facilitate that through our knowledge of Ireland’s unique geography and society.

How would you describe your company’s mission in one sentence?

We let Ireland teach, so students will learn to see differently. 

How would your team describe you as a leader?

Curious, humble (I hope!) and someone who gets overly excited about program ideas at 10pm.

What’s one misconception about your part of the sector you’d love to correct?

There are a few! I’ll choose one: that all study abroad providers are the same. We really aren’t! We describe ourselves as a “boutique provider” because we are a committed team of people that our partner universities will get to know personally. We listen, we’re human and you’ll get a tailor made experience that really works.  

What keeps you energised outside of work?

 I’m happiest when I’m in the water, in the kitchen, on the court, or in the soil.

What advice would you give another founder entering the international education space?

Principles and integrity are your North Stars in international education. Start with empathy, keep your promises, and remember that humans make relationships. Big Pond got off the ground thanks to one colleague who believed in our sincerity. 

If you could accomplish one big thing in the next year, what would it be?

I’d love to see more universities choose Ireland as a study abroad location. Ireland is a wonderful partner – you really can build something meaningful here.
